Kuwait City vs Manhattan, Ks Climate & Distance Between

Usa flag
  • The distance between Kuwait City, Kuwait and Manhattan, Ks, Usa is approximately 11,606 km or 7,212 mi.
  • To reach Kuwait City in this distance one would set out from Manhattan, Ks bearing 31.1° or NNE and follow the great circles arc to approach Kuwait City bearing 152.6° or SSE .
  • Kuwait City has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Manhattan, Ks has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
  • Kuwait City is in or near the subtropical desert biome whereas Manhattan, Ks is in or near the cool temperate moist forest biome.
  • The mean annual temperature is 12.9 °C (23.2°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 3.8 °C (6.8°F) less in Kuwait City.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ly continental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 751.6 mm (29.6 in) less which is equivalent to 751.6 l/m² (18.45 US gal/ft²) or 7,516,000 l/ha (803,510 US gal/ac) less. About 1/8 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 9.8° higher in Kuwait City than in Manhattan, Ks.
